Core Skills Analysis

Ballet Technique

  • The student has learned the basic positions of the feet and arms, which are foundational in ballet.
  • They have developed their balance and posture through practicing different dance movements.
  • The student is able to differentiate between plié and relevé, understanding their applications in choreography.
  • They have begun to understand the importance of musicality by moving in time with the music during class.

Physical Fitness

  • The student is improving their flexibility through regular stretching routines.
  • They are building strength in their core and legs, necessary for executing ballet moves.
  • The child is learning coordination by combining various steps and movements.
  • They are developing endurance through consistent practice and dancing for extended periods.

Social Skills

  • The student is learning to work collaboratively as they participate in group exercises.
  • They are developing communication skills by interacting with peers and instructors.
  • The child is understanding the concept of patience and taking turns during practice and performances.
  • They are cultivating a sense of community and belonging within their ballet class.

Tips

To further enhance their ballet education, the student could explore more complex movements and combinations, perhaps moving into higher levels of technique. Engaging in additional physical activities such as gymnastics or yoga could also support their flexibility and strength development. Exploring different styles of dance will provide them with a broader understanding of movement and expression. Lastly, attending performances could inspire them and deepen their appreciation for ballet.

Book Recommendations

  • Ballet Cat: The Totally Secret Secret by Bob Shea: A humorous and engaging story about a ballet-loving cat who faces various challenges while sharing her passion.
  • Tiny Ballerina by Natalie Marshall: A charming picture book that introduces young readers to the world of ballet through delightful illustrations and a simple story.
  • Lola Goes to Dance Class by Anna McQuinn: A sweet tale of Lola’s experiences in dance class, providing insights into the joys, challenges, and learnings from ballet.
